在我的注册表格中,我有出生日期的日期选择器。当我选择日期时,应自动计算年龄。
答案 0 :(得分:0)
尝试使用此功能计算年龄:
function get_age($birth_date) {
return floor((time() - strtotime($birth_date)) / 31556926);
}
echo get_age('12/12/1993');
该函数计算当前Unix时间戳(time()
)与生日时间戳(以年为单位)之间的年龄差距。 (31,556,926是一年中的秒数。)
答案 1 :(得分:0)
对于我之前的项目,我使用JQuery创建了日期选择器,并将用户选择的日期转换为时间戳格式,同时还有当前日期的时间戳日期,以计算差异并获得用户年龄。